    Sticking faucet neck
    I have a Grohe faucet in my kitchen that works fine - no leaks or drips. However, the neck of the faucet does not swivel the way it is supposed to. It sticks and is hard to turn. Could there be a washer or something that needs to be replaced or is there some type of grease or lubricant that can be used to free it up?
  • Oct 31, 2009, 11:01 AM
    Milo Dolezal

    The O-rings inside the faucet column need lubricant. You have to dismantle the faucet to get to them. Close water, remove pull-out handle, remove house, lift the column shell and lubricate. I would suggest to replace the two O-rings as well.
